Technical Field
The utility model relates to a building site dust fall technical field especially relates to a dust fall atomizing device for construction.
Background
Along with city construction's high-speed development, construction is also increasing fast, at the in-process of building site construction, can inevitably produce the raise dust, and these raise dusts are comparatively serious to the atmospheric influence around the building site, and these raise dusts are probably also become the important factor that leads to the haze to produce along with the atmospheric flow moreover.
At present, the similar atomizing equipment such as fog gun has generally been adopted on the building site, carries out the dust fall through the water smoke that erupts, however, present fog gun adjusts not flexible enough, and fog gun dust fall, often leads to the road surface muddy, treats the dry back in road surface, and the dust can be kicked up once more, and still one method is through the fan with the air suction gun barrel in, carry out the dust fall inside the gun barrel, this kind of method can avoid road surface muddy, but the dust fall speed is slow.

Furthermore, four low-sensitivity corners of the base are fixedly provided with universal wheels, so that the device can move conveniently.
Furthermore, one end, far away from the air pump, of the first pipeline is communicated with the water tank, the communication position is located below the filter screen, air containing dust and water is sucked into the water tank through the air pump to be washed, and the filter screen limits dust below the filter screen.
Furthermore, an air outlet is formed in the top of the water tank, the bottom of the water tank is communicated with a sludge outlet, air is exhausted through the air outlet, and the sludge outlet is used for discharging sludge at the bottom of the water tank.
Further, the motor is fixed in the bottom surface of mounting panel, the output of motor stretches out the upper surface and the fixedly connected with second gear of mounting panel, the second gear is connected with first gear engagement, drives second gear revolve through the motor, and the second gear drives first gear revolve to atomizer can rotate.
Further, the last fixed surface of water tank is connected with the water pump, the input intercommunication of water pump has the inlet tube, the other end of inlet tube stretches into in the water tank and is located the top of filter screen, the output intercommunication of water pump has a water hose, the other end of water hose stretches into in the mounting panel, through the water pump with the water suction atomizer in the water tank.
Furthermore, the upper surface of the water outlet hose is rotatably connected with a second pipeline through a rotating joint, the other end of the second pipeline is communicated with the atomizing nozzle, and the second pipeline can rotate along with the atomizing nozzle.
Furthermore, the position that corresponds with the second pipeline on the mounting panel is equipped with the via hole, and when the second pipeline rotated, it did not interfere with the mounting panel.

As shown in fig. 3, the upper surface of the water outlet hose 15 is rotatably connected with a second pipe 18 through a rotary joint, the other end of the second pipe 18 is communicated with the atomizer 11, and a through hole 19 is formed in the mounting plate 8 at a position corresponding to the second pipe 18.
When using this a dust fall atomizing device for building construction, move the device to suitable position, it removes to start electric telescopic handle 7 and drive mounting panel 8 and the spare part on it, adjust atomizer 11's height, starter motor 9 drives second gear 10 and rotates, second gear 10 drives first gear 13, connecting rod 12 and atomizer 11 rotate, start water pump 14 simultaneously, water pump 14 carries out the dust fall with water suction atomizer 11 and the blowout in water tank 2, can realize the quick dust fall of large tracts of land, start air pump 4, air pump 4 is with in the atomizing drop of dust and the air suction water tank 2, through the washing, the dust is piled up in filter screen 17 below, the air is discharged from gas outlet 6, can reduce the muddy degree in road surface, the dust that prevents after the dry road surface dust fall to the bottom surface is raised once more.
